  7. Hey All

    Just wondering - how much labour should I be expecting to pay a mechanic to replace a steering cable?

    Will (likely) take longer then usual as the steering arm on the motor is stuck, so will take a bit of effort to take that out...

    thanks (just working out if this guy has given me a good quote, or if I should check elsewhere)

    Mike

    Mate, the only thing you have to do on the motor side is unbolt the nut on the steering cable and the whole unit will slide out of the motors body, may be with a tap or two, even if the cable is stuck.

    The time is in the helm, If you are not replacing the helm, to take the steering out if there is no room, take the lock pin out, slide the old cable out, feed the new cable in and put the lock pin in. And tuck the cable back away where it was.

    Thats it. you can do it your self.

  12. Mate, just a word of warning with Brooker boats.

    They are a very good boat and been arround for a long time I had one and getting another one BUT when you mount the motor and drill through the transom you will find that the holes will go through the rectangular alloy suport bracing on the in side of the transom.

    As these are hollow make sure once you drill the hole and before you bolt it up squirt a hell of a lot of sikaflex in the hole (in the channel of the bracing) and on the washers so as to seal it properly.

    I got a new 90 fitted to my new transom by the dealer and if I didnt have a beilge pump i would have had a lot of water in it! I unbolted it and did this and it was fine, dry as.

    Just a hint for brooker owners.
